Minami no Shima ni Buta ga Ita: Lucas no Daibouken (南の島にブタがいた ルーカスの大冒険) (Literally translate to "There Was a Pig in the South Island: Lucas' Great Adventure".) is a puzzle game developed by Scholar and published by Virgin Interactive Entertainment for the Sega Saturn.
Contents
Story
After failed to get the eggs from a tree, Lucas (the pig) returned to the village that he lives to see your son. But a bird kidnapped him and now Lucas must save your son.
